Understanding the Legal Landscape in Australia
Navigating the legal framework surrounding online casinos in Australia is paramount. The Interactive Gambling Act 2001 (IGA) is the primary legislation governing online gambling. The IGA prohibits Australian-based companies from offering online casino services to Australian residents. However, it doesn’t prevent Australians from accessing and playing at online casinos that are licensed and based overseas. This means that while you can legally play at offshore online casinos, it’s crucial to choose platforms that are licensed by reputable regulatory bodies. These bodies, such as the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) or the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), ensure that casinos adhere to strict standards of fairness, security, and responsible gambling.
Before signing up with any online casino, always check its licensing information. This information is usually displayed prominently on the casino’s website, often in the footer. A valid license indicates that the casino is subject to regular audits and inspections, ensuring the integrity of its games and the security of your personal and financial information. Be wary of casinos that do not display their licensing details or that are licensed by less reputable jurisdictions.
Choosing a Reputable Online Casino
With countless online casinos vying for your attention, selecting a reputable platform is crucial. Several factors contribute to a casino’s trustworthiness. Firstly, as mentioned, a valid license from a recognised regulatory body is non-negotiable. Secondly, consider the casino’s reputation within the gambling community. Read reviews from other players and check online forums to gauge their experiences. Look for casinos with a proven track record of fair play, prompt payouts, and responsive customer support.
Security is another critical aspect. The casino should employ robust security measures, such as SSL encryption, to protect your personal and financial data. Look for the padlock symbol in your browser’s address bar, indicating a secure connection. Furthermore, reputable casinos utilise Random Number Generators (RNGs) to ensure the fairness of their games. These RNGs are regularly tested by independent auditing firms to guarantee that game outcomes are truly random and unbiased. The presence of these audits is usually displayed on the casino’s website.
Finally, consider the casino’s payment options. Reputable casinos offer a variety of secure and convenient payment methods, including credit cards, e-wallets (like PayPal, Neteller, and Skrill), and bank transfers. Ensure that the casino supports payment methods available in Australia and that the transaction fees are reasonable. Always review the casino’s terms and conditions regarding withdrawals, including any processing times and limits.
Mastering the Games: A Beginner’s Guide
Online casinos offer a vast array of games, each with its own set of rules and strategies. Here’s a brief overview of some popular options:
- Pokies (Slots): These are the most popular games in online casinos. They’re easy to play, with outcomes determined by random number generators. Familiarize yourself with paylines, bonus rounds, and the return-to-player (RTP) percentage, which indicates the theoretical payout over time.
- Blackjack: This is a game of skill and strategy where you aim to beat the dealer by getting a hand value as close to 21 as possible without exceeding it. Learn basic strategy to improve your odds.
- Roulette: This classic casino game involves betting on where a ball will land on a spinning wheel. Understand the different types of bets and their corresponding payouts.
- Baccarat: A simple card game where you bet on whether the player or the banker will have the hand closest to nine.
- Video Poker: A combination of slots and poker, where you try to make the best poker hand.
Before wagering real money, take advantage of the free play or demo modes offered by most online casinos. This allows you to practice the games, understand the rules, and develop your strategies without risking your own funds. Many casinos also offer tutorials and guides to help beginners learn the ropes.
Responsible Gambling: Playing Smart and Staying Safe
Responsible gambling is paramount to enjoying online casinos safely and sustainably. Set a budget before you start playing and stick to it. Never chase losses or gamble with money you cannot afford to lose. Online casinos often provide tools to help you manage your gambling, such as deposit limits, loss limits, and self-exclusion options. Utilize these tools to control your spending and prevent problem gambling.
Recognise the signs of problem gambling, such as spending more time and money than you intended, neglecting responsibilities, and experiencing withdrawal symptoms when you stop gambling. If you suspect you have a gambling problem, seek help from support services such as Gambling Help Online or Lifeline. These organisations offer confidential counselling and support to those affected by problem gambling. Remember, gambling should be a form of entertainment, not a source of financial or emotional distress.
